Just answered on your other thread. You can take away food and water and night. We waited till they started to get really messy. Take away before you go to bed and replace in am. They are usually sleeping at night anyway. Just raised 16 duckling like this and all did well. We started this after 1 of our first ducklings got drenched overnight and died. This was with having a heat lamp. Anyway, you should do what you feel is best.
